What are some strategies for playing aggressively and going for high-risk shots in curling?
Playing aggressively and going for high-risk shots can be a great strategy in curling, but it requires a lot of skill and knowledge to execute successfully. Here are some strategies for players looking to play aggressively in curling:
- Push the pace: One way to play aggressively in curling is to increase the pace of the game. This puts pressure on your opponents to make quick decisions and can result in mistakes.
- Call for difficult shots: Another way to play aggressively is to call for difficult shots. These shots are high-risk, but also high-reward, and can swing a game in your favor.
- Take risks with your throws: You can also play aggressively by taking risks with your throws. This means trying to make difficult shots that require precise timing and placement.
- Be adaptable: To play aggressively, you also need to be adaptable. This means being able to adjust your strategy on the fly depending on how the game is going.
- Communicate effectively: Finally, playing aggressively in curling requires effective communication between teammates. You need to be able to quickly and clearly communicate your strategy and intentions.
With these strategies and a lot of practice, you can become a skilled aggressive player in curling. Just remember that it's important to balance risk with reward and to always be aware of your opponent's strengths and weaknesses.
